Team Lead Resume
SUMMARY
- Team Lead with total experience of 10+ years in design, development and maintenance of Web Based applications using Java/J2EE, Spring Boot, GCP and WCS technologies.
- Have working knowledge of product life cycles phases like requirement specification, software designing, development, testing and maintenance.
- Have experience in interacting with client for any clarification regarding the requirement or for any technical discussion/suggestion.
- Worked in Agile model development.
- 4+ Years’ experience in developing Sprint boot cloud - based REST API Microservices applications.
- Experience in REST web services for both transactional and non-transactional
- 3+ Years’ experience in using Google Cloud Platform tools like Stack Driver, Big query, Pub-Sub Etc...
- Experience in Spring Boot, Spring, Struts, EJB, JSP and HTML.
- Experience in Oracle, DB2, MySQL and Cassandra databases along with the use of SQL queries.
- Experience in Testing tools TestNg, Jmeter, Junit, Wire Mock, PostMan, and Soap UI.
- Experience in Behavioral Driven Development (BDD) and Test-Driven Development (TDD).
- Experience in Maven, CI/CD tools.
- Experience in using DynaTrace, Splunk and JMeter for analyzing performance bottlenecks and improving performance
- Certified IBM WebSphere Commerce Suite 7.0 developer.
- Experience in WebSphere Application server and Apache Tomcat servers
- Experience of working in a production support environment.
- Experience in leading a small team of 4 to 6 members in Agile model including code and design reviews.
TECHNICAL SKILLS
Programming Languages: JAVA, J2EE, XML and SQL
Webservices: REST and SOAP
Frameworks: Spring Boot, Spring, Spring MVC, Microservices, Struts and WebSphere Commerce Suite
Cloud Technologies: Google Cloud Platform (GCP)
Tools: & Utilities: Eclipse, RAD, Maven, TestNg, Jmeter, Junit, Wire Mock/Mokito, PostMan, and Soap UI
Application/Web Servers: IBM WebSphere, Tomcat and Jetty.
RDBMS: Oracle, DB2, MySQL and Cassandra
Web/XML Technologies: HTML, DHTML, CSS, JavaScript, AJAX, Servlets, JSP, SAX, DOM, XML, XPATH, DTD, XSD, JAXB2.0
SDLC Methodology: Agile
Operating Systems: Windows 9x/2000/XP, Linux, UNIX, Sun Solaris
PROFESSIONAL EXPERIENCE
Confidential
Team Lead
Responsibilities:
- Requirement gathering from business analysists/Product owners.
- Technical and Fit Gap Analysis of requirements.
- Involved in creating High Level and Low-Level technical design documents.
- Providing estimation for requirement and other development activities.
- Convert Low-level design to implementation (Develop code).
- Perform functional and unit testing.
- Perform system/integration testing and fix issues to ensure functioning as per the requirements.
- Support user acceptance testing performed by the Product owner.
- Testing the pilot system (LLC/Beta) (Support deployment/release management team).
- Support final launch to production environment and go live
- Root cause analysis and defect fixing for production issues.
- Analyze and improve performance, scalability and reliability of system components.
Software: Java, J2EE, WCS 7, Spring Boot, Google cloud, REST API Web Services, Maven, Junit, JMeter, XML, JSON, Splunk, GCP-Stack driver, Bitbucket, DB2, MySQL, JIRA, WAS, TOMCAT WEB/APP Server.
Confidential
Team Lead
Software: Java, J2EE, Spring Boot, Google cloud, REST API Web Services, Maven, Concourse, Cassandra, Junit, JMeter, TestNg, WireMock, XML, JSON, GCP-Stack driver, GCP-BigQuery, GCP-Pub Sub, BDD, TDD, Cucumber, Pivotal, GitHub, JIRA, WAS, TOMCAT WEB/APP Server.
Responsibilities:
- Requirement gathering from business analysists/Product owners.
- Technical and Fit Gap Analysis of requirements.
- Involved in creating High Level and Low-Level technical design documents.
- Providing estimation for requirement and other development activities.
- Convert Low-level design to implementation (Develop code).
- Perform functional and unit testing.
- Perform system/integration testing and fix issues to ensure functioning as per the requirements.
- Support user acceptance testing performed by the Product owner.
- Testing the pilot system (LLC/Beta) (Support deployment/release management team).
- Support final launch to production environment and go live
- Root cause analysis and defect fixing for production issues.
- Analyze and improve performance, scalability and reliability of system components.
Confidential
Senior Software Engineer
Responsibilities:
- Requirement gathering from business analysists/Product owners.
- Technical and Fit Gap Analysis of requirements.
- Involved in creating High Level and Low-Level technical design documents.
- Providing estimation for requirement and other development activities.
- Convert Low-level design to implementation (Develop code).
- Perform functional and unit testing.
- Perform system/integration testing and fix issues to ensure functioning as per the requirements.
- Support user acceptance testing performed by the Product owner.
- Testing the pilot system (LLC/Beta) (Support deployment/release management team).
- Support final launch to production environment and go live
Software: Java/J2EE, JSP, JavaScript, XML, IBM WebSphere Commerce Server 6.0, WebSphere Application Server 6.0, Rational Application Developer, Quality center and Oracle10g.
Confidential
Software Engineer
Responsibilities:
- Convert Low-level design to implementation (Develop code).
- Perform functional and unit testing.
- Perform system/integration testing and fix issues to ensure functioning as per the requirements.
- Test case and report preparation.
- Testing the pilot system (LLC/Beta) (Support deployment/release management team).
Software: Java/J2EE, JSP, JavaScript, XML, IBM WebSphere Commerce Server 6.0, WebSphere Application Server 6.0, Rational Application Developer, Quality center and Oracle10g.